Yinzhi Cui

Visiting Student

Ph.D. NORTHWEST UNIVERSITY

Yinzhi Cui is a Ph.D. Candidate in Chinese Neolithic Archaeology at the Department of Archaeology, Northwest University (China). Her research interests include the history of archaeological thought, field archaeology, burial ceremonies, pottery typology and function, plant use, and alcohol in prehistoric China. Now she is exploring the subsistence strategies and social rituals from the Late Neolithic to Early Bronze Age in Gansu and Qinghai areas. She has fieldwork experiences in Henan, Shan-dong, Sichuan, Gansu, and Qinghai, including survey, excavation, pottery categorization, and sampling for starch analysis.
